Output 70b95630aade573d2902f357ec728fed542898a0e5d14bfac8f6089adc426c10:27
- value
- 28697814
- script pubkey
- OP_0 OP_PUSHBYTES_20 07addd9e2d8f61bc29ad3cd342d81dfc5687132e
- address
- bc1qq7kam83d3asmc2dd8nf59kqal3tgwyew663rqn
- transaction
- 70b95630aade573d2902f357ec728fed542898a0e5d14bfac8f6089adc426c10
- spent
- true